E-Commerce Entrepreneurship of Farmers

Description

Internet can be used in many areas in the agricultural sector. One of the opportunities provided by the Internet to the agricultural sector is e-commerce. Agricultural producers can set up a business on the internet by showing an example of entrepreneurship and sell their products to a wider audience with less cost after they are ready for sale. The main purpose of this study is to define the e-commerce entrepreneurship of farmers and to determine the types of e-commerce that can be applied in the agricultural sector.  E-commerce in the agricultural sector was analyzed by examining the studies conducted in the literature. When e-commerce is considered in terms of the agricultural sector, it is necessary to use e-commerce as a tool to increase price competition in the agricultural sector, shorten the agricultural value chain and increase the income of farmers. There are many reasons for farmers to become e-commerce entrepreneurs. Conducting trade activities electronically can provide efficiency for the farmer in many ways. This efficiency can increase the farmer's income and enable them to develop new products, depending on their productivity. In order to identify the barriers that keep farmers away from e-commerce and to overcome these barriers, it is recommended to plan applied agricultural extension activities on internet and e-commerce for farmers.
